Hampton Wick, Middlesex

Hampton Wick is a village in Middlesex, lying on the River Thames adjacent to Bushey Park. St John's Hampton Wick (1830) was designed by Edward Lapidge in a plain Gothic Revival style. The village is within the council area of Richmond upon Thames.
